DEFENDANT'S MOTION TO REMOVE COUNSEL FROM CM/ECF SERVICE LIST

Defendant Astrid M. Rodriguez, hereby submits this Motion to Remove Counsel from CM/ECF Service List to remove a single counsel Terry A. Coffing, Esq. Mr. Coffing is no longer working on the instant matter and as such, the email addresses of tcoffing@maclaw.com and smong@maclaw.com should be removed from the CM/ECF e-filing list. Accordingly, the undersigned respectfully requests that the Clerk remove Mr. Coffing's name as counsel for Defendant.

ORDER

IT IS ORDERED that ECF No. 20 is DENIED without prejudice. It appears that Marquis Aurbach Coffing seeks to withdraw as counsel of record. If this is so, counsel must file a motion to withdraw that complies with the Local Rules (and may seek to remove counsel from the electronic service list, too). If Marquis Aurbach Coffing seeks to have another attorney besides Mr. Coffing represent Defendant, then it must so specify in its next motion to remove Mr. Coffing from the electronic service list.
